BRINKER, Norman (b. 1931) | Oral History

BRINKER, Norman (b. 1931)

Profession: Restaurateur

Oral Histories

Restaurateur. Impact of his family, the military, education, sports, and early business experience upon his personal development and philosophy of management; founding his first company; entry into food business with Jack-in-the-Box; starting a coffee shop (Brink’s); founding of Steak and Ale; growth and expansion into other states; partnership relations; philosophy toward control systems, expansion, public financing, franchising; views on employee recruitment, selection criteria, training, incentives; problems in restaurant business; reasons for personal success, growth of Steak and Ale; thoughts on entrepreneurial spirit.
Date of Interview: December 5, 1974 to December 11, 1974
